  1. They are in the GPX folder on your GPSMAP 64S. You just load them as an overlay->import. They are WAYPOINTS_[DATE].gpx They don't show if you try to import them by GPS->import from GPS-> marks Andy

  4. You only get a compass arrow when you have selected a waypoint (e.g. a cache) to navigate to as it points to the destination, not north.
